首页 > 生活常识 >

什么是爬虫

2025-11-21 00:07:57

问题描述:

什么是爬虫,蹲一个懂的人,求别让我等太久!

最佳答案

推荐答案

2025-11-21 00:07:57

什么是爬虫】在互联网信息爆炸的时代,数据成为重要的资源。为了高效获取和整理网络上的信息,人们开发了“爬虫”技术。爬虫,也被称为网络爬虫或网页爬虫,是一种自动化程序,用于从互联网上抓取和提取数据。它通过模拟人类浏览网页的行为,自动访问网站、下载页面内容,并从中提取有用的信息。

一、什么是爬虫?

定义:

爬虫是一种自动化的程序,能够按照设定的规则,访问网络上的网页,提取其中的数据,并将其存储到本地或数据库中。

目的:

- 自动化数据采集

- 提高信息处理效率

- 支持数据分析与决策

特点:

- 可自定义抓取规则

- 能够处理大量数据

- 可模拟用户行为(如点击、登录等)

二、爬虫的工作原理

步骤 描述
1. 发起请求 爬虫向目标网站发送HTTP请求,获取网页内容
2. 解析响应 接收到网页HTML代码后,进行解析,提取所需信息
3. 存储数据 将提取的数据保存至数据库、文件或其他存储介质
4. 持续抓取 根据设定的规则,继续访问其他链接,实现批量抓取

三、爬虫的应用场景

应用场景 说明
数据分析 从电商、新闻、社交平台等获取数据进行市场分析
搜索引擎 搜索引擎通过爬虫抓取网页,构建索引库
监控系统 实时监控价格、库存、评论等信息变化
信息整合 整合多个来源的信息,提供一站式服务

四、爬虫的优缺点

优点 缺点
自动化程度高,节省人力 可能违反网站的使用协议,存在法律风险
处理速度快,适合大规模数据 对服务器造成压力,可能被封IP
提供实时数据支持 技术门槛较高,需要一定的编程能力

五、注意事项

- 遵守法律法规:确保爬虫行为符合《网络安全法》等相关规定。

- 尊重网站规则:查看网站的robots.txt文件,了解哪些页面可以爬取。

- 合理控制频率:避免频繁请求导致服务器负担过重。

- 保护隐私数据:不抓取涉及个人隐私或敏感信息的内容。

总结:

爬虫是一项强大的工具,能够帮助我们高效地获取和分析网络数据。但使用时必须注意合法性和合理性,以避免不必要的风险。随着技术的发展,爬虫将在更多领域发挥重要作用。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。